Trump orders 700 Marines and 2,000 more National Guard troops to quell Los Angeles unrest

Order follows California governor’s threat to sue US President Donald Trump, while Asian-American groups brace for possible fallout

The US Pentagon ordered hundreds of Marines to Los Angeles and an additional 2,000 National Guard members to quell unrest in the city on June 9, 2025. The deployment was another escalation of President Donald Trump’s response to street protests against the US leader’s tough anti-immigrant policies. Earlier in the day, California Governor Gavin Newsom threatened to sue Trump for dispatching National Guard troops to America’s second-most populous city without state authorisation.
